Occupational exposure to metals fumes: A case study in a metalworking industry

Reis, P.; Pinto, Edgar; Neves, P.; Ferreira, T.; Rodrigues, Matilde

During welding process, a visible smoke that contains harmful metal fume and gas byproducts is produced. The exposure to these welding fumes can bring adverse effects for workers’ health, such as fever, bronchitis, fibrosis, chronic inflammation, functional changes in the lung and increased risk of cancer. Exposure to noise is an important risk to human health. Despite that, its control in the occupational environment is only made considering the prevention of hearing loss. Portuguese law for this subject neglect the non-auditory effects, such as sleep disturbances, annoyance and stress, reduction of cognitive performance and cardiovascular diseases.
